TJ Rogers Wraps Up Red Bull’s ‘Steady Pushing’ Series In Vancouver

TJ Rogers, who held the title of Battle Commander at The Berrics in 2019 and currently reigns as our Top Squid, has a new travelogue series with Red Bull called ‘Steady Pushing’ which explores his home country of Canada, dedicating each episode to another province. The series’ fourth (and final) episode heads to Vancouver, B.C. by way of Calgary; Banff, Alberta; and Kootenay. He visits Driftopia and, once again, spends time with the legend Mitch Barrette.

To wrap up this epic series, Red Bull has a really enlightening and funny interview with Rogers featured on the brand’s blog. He reflects on his ‘Steady Pushing’ trip through his home-country, and shares his thoughts on how it’s been keeping pace with the U.S. skate industry in general (and he can’t resist throwing in a little skate pun for good measure—we love TJ):

“Some other people may try to judge and criticize, but I think they’re just one-sided. You have to see the world as a full 360.”
